Saint Felicien Cosecha Historica: A Timeless Collection
This Cabernet Sauvignon, from the iconic Bodega Catena Zapata, is a gem of Argentine viticulture, born in the historic region of Lunlunta, Maipú, Mendoza. With meticulous aging and a winemaking process overseen by the renowned enologist Alejandro Vigil, the Saint Felicien Cosecha Histórica Cabernet Sauvignon is a reflection of excellence and tradition.
With a deep red color, this wine reveals a complex aromatic profile that captivates from the first moment. On the nose, intense notes of ripe red fruits, such as cherries and plums, are complemented by subtle hints of tobacco and a delicate background of spices like black pepper and clove. On the palate, its robust body and well-structured tannins are balanced with refreshing acidity, making it a wine with great aging potential.
This wine is perfect for pairing with roasted meats, such as bife de chorizo or lamb ribs, where its structure and complexity enhance the flavors of the meat. It also pairs wonderfully with rich dishes like beef ragout or mole poblano, and aged cheeses such as grana padano or blue cheese. Every bite will highlight its personality and elegance.
